Is Operating A Blog Dying?
An article shared in the New York Times not too long ago says that the number of bloggers between the ages of twelve and seventeen has been declining. The study takes this particular statistic and employs it to pose the question of whether blogging as a whole is starting to fall out of favor and whether or not its use as an online communication tool has died. Do you believe this is the case?
Has blogging, specifically regarding Online marketing and online sales, died? What would this, if it were correct, imply for the sales field and for online marketers? We thought we would take a closer look at this question to determine whether or not it really is correct and what sort of implication it would mean for the field of internet marketing arena.
The very first thing that we discovered is that blogging, mainly in terms of aiding one's ability to communicate online is not truly dying. First of all, the statistic of kids in between the ages of twelve and seventeen blogging less does not truly mean that blogging is going to go away. What is actually happening is that people in this age group are just migrating over to Twitter and, specifically, Facebook - the service that offers people the power to create "notes" which can act in much the same fashion as blog entries and allow the user to control who is able to see what they have written down. Adults are a great deal more likely to begin their own web pages than kids are, especially because things like parental consent are not actually an issue.
We also wished to take the belief that blogging is challenging under consideration. Blogging just isn't a fast onetime issue. If an individual in the online marketing market wants to make money online, blogging can be a great way to do that but you have to be willing to actually commit to the activity. While running a blog arrived at the peak of its popularity in 2004-2006, lots of Internet Marketers jumped onto the bandwagon believing that they could create a site really fast that, because it looked like a blog, they could slap up some advertising and sit back and collect earnings. It became obvious really quickly to everyone who tried this that the only way to genuinely make money with blogging is to be constantly updating the site with new information. This is the reason a large number of Internet marketers have stopped using blogging as a key income source.
Google has also recently been working overtime to crack down on the people who have stolen content from other folks and used it for their own blog and site purposes. Every day Google is de-indexing an increasing number of websites - typically these sites are pseudo blogs that have been produced by people who use software programs to rip off other peoples' content and use it for themselves. With so many blogs being removed from the radar, you can easily believe that blogging is dying and that the sites are merely being shut down.
The real truth is that blogging remains alive. Blogging is merely starting to be better tracked and that is the reason why it is a lot harder for people to make money with them. Sure this will likely affect some of the basic and blatant information but we don't think that blogging is actually going to go anywhere. It's still coming into its own for what it is really supposed to be: an instrument for communication. Blogging will be a lot better method for those who want to share information than it is for someone to earn money.
